Resolution (a way of answering a behavioral question in an organized and detailed fashion) Shared meaning: the process of coming to a common understanding of key elements and topics. Models: basic visual representations of all the components that make up a construct; pro- easy to understand, con- oversimplifies. Ethos: appealing to audience through quality and credibility. Logos: appealing to audience through logic/ what makes sense. Channel: various kinds of mechanisms for conveying a message. Face to face- messages sent using direct contact between sender and receiver. Mediated- messages sent using indirect contact (ex. skype, email, writing, etc. Encoding: to put an idea into a system of letters, numbers, or symbols; senders encode messages.
